Punjab Kings have assembled a formidable bowling attack for IPL 2025, headlined by two of India's premier limited-overs specialists, returning left-arm pacer Arshdeep Singh and newly-acquired leg-spinner Yuzvendra Chahal. 

As the tournament approaches, fans and experts are equipped with a fascinating question, which is, which of these elite bowlers will prove more valuable in PBKS' quest for their elusive first title? 

Arshdeep Singh or Yuzvendra Chahal, Who Will Be Better For PBKS?

Punjab Kings demonstrated their faith in Arshdeep Singh by exercising their Right to Match (RTM) card at the IPL 2025 auction, countering Sunrisers Hyderabad's bid and securing his services for a substantial INR 18 crore.

Yuzvendra Chahal arrives at Punjab Kings as the IPL's all-time leading wicket-taker, bringing unparalleled experience and a proven track record of success. Chahal's effectiveness stems from his mastery of flight, drift, and subtle variations that have troubled batsmen across all conditions.

What Are The Recent Forms of The Bowlers?

Arshdeep enters IPL 2025 in excellent form who almost made it to the Champions Trophy playing XI, delivered an outstanding performance in the 2024 Vijay Hazare Trophy, taking 20 wickets in 7 innings with a remarkable economy rate of 5.63 and a strike rate of 19.00. His standout performances included a sensational 5/38 against Mumbai and a brilliant 4/19 against Puducherry. 

Yuzvendra Chahal showcased impressive form in the 2024 Syed Mushtaq Ali Trophy (SMAT), taking 7 wickets in 4 innings with an exceptional economy rate of 4.76 and a strike rate of 15.00. 

Chahal delivered standout performances, including a brilliant 4/9 against Manipur and 2/15 against Andhra Pradesh. Chahal maintained consistency throughout the tournament, conceding minimal runs even when wickets were hard to come by.

Chahal Or Arshdeep - Who Will Be More Impactful?

While both bowlers bring exceptional quality to PBKS, their impact will likely vary depending on match conditions and opposition. On bouncy tracks against teams with power-hitting middle orders, Arshdeep's pace variations and yorkers at the death could prove more decisive. 

Conversely, against teams with aggressive top orders on wearing pitches, Chahal, who has been eyeing county cricket, has the ability to induce false shots through flight and turn might be more valuable.

However, looking at the bigger picture here, given that Arshdeep Singh is in better form and has scalped wickets consistently in the England T20Is and List A matches, he can be more impactful than Chahal with the pace during the start and death overs of the game.
